What is the responsibility of the court during the seizure process in Paraguay?

The court plays a crucial role in the seizure process in Paraguay. Their responsibility includes ensuring that the rights of all parties are respected, overseeing compliance with legal procedures, and making impartial decisions based on the law. The court also has the responsibility of handling challenges brought by the debtor and other parties involved. Diligent and fair action by the court is essential to ensure a legal and equitable seizure process in Paraguay.

How can I obtain a criminal record certificate in Bolivia?

You can obtain a criminal record certificate in Bolivia by requesting it online through the Bolivian Police website or in person at the offices of the FELCC (Special Force to Fight Crime) with documents such as your identity card and recent photographs.

Can I request a judicial record certificate in Panama if I have been declared innocent in a criminal process?

Yes, you can request a judicial record certificate in Panama even if you have been declared innocent in a criminal process. The certificate will reflect the lack of conviction and acquittal in the corresponding process. When making the request, you must provide the necessary information and follow the procedures established by the Judicial Branch.

How is sexual harassment addressed in the workplace in Costa Rica?

Sexual harassment in the workplace is prohibited in Costa Rica according to the Law against Sexual Harassment at Work. This law establishes measures to prevent and punish sexual harassment in the workplace, providing protection for victims and sanctions for perpetrators.
